Golf, Vox

Bought it a little over a month ago. Bought to replace my Instinct which seemed to go belly up for floors due to baro pressure senior issue. Stayed with instinct model for version 2 which gives me golf and VoX. First time out, got same floor issue as original instint. Noticed that the ports for baro seniors were changed a little. Normally wear on left wrist but with location of parts decided to test a thought by moving it to right wrist. Would, no stairs issue. I powerwalked my normal path where the first 2.5 miles has a maybe 20 to 30 ft gradually decent. I believe Garmin become aware of what I will call wrist pump if on left wrist. As you powerwalk, your wrist flexes on the ports. I think that is why you see a climb followed with an immediately decline. Having moved the ports may have taken care of 75% or so but I still show 18+ floors on my walks. I do like my instinct though since you added golf and the blood oxy. Haven't determined how much the floors are impacting my intensity yet. That was my biggest concern with the original instinct.

Pretty good - happy with the purchase

Switched from an Apple Watch as I was tired of the lack of battery life. Pretty happy with what I got. Pros was a better HR tracking, battery life and some of the garmin recovery features are pretty cool. Downsides, the obvious - screen isn't as pretty and no apple pay. The only thing I'm not happy about is the weather. It really has a poor algorithm on where to get weather. Have to use the GPS and then it uses that as your location so if you go for a hike in the mountains... well your weather will be wrong for days (until it just stops working waiting for another GPS location).

Good so far

I've had the watch now for about two months. It's easy to live with and hold a charge for a very long time. I'm still not used to navigating, and some things that I thought would be intuitive, are not. i'm a little disappointed with the display at night time as it's too dark to read, and requires that you increase the brightness which will shorten the battery life. Overall, I'm satisfied with the purchase and look forward to using its full potential.
